SilaS' 'Gullah Gullah Island' Goes National

By micah_smith

The local hip-hop community has been singing the praises of "Gullah Gullah Island," the latest single from Jackson rapper Silas Stapleton, who performs as SilaS, since it began making the rounds last November. Now, having garnered attention from major national music publication Vibe, SilaS fans can expect a second wind for the song's popularity.

"Gullah Gullah Island" takes inspiration from the 1990s Nickelodeon children's show of the same name, and like the TV program, the track presents a vision of an imaginary island where black families are free to celebrate their heritage and free from systemic racism and the myriad issues that African Americans face in modern America.

Vibe's article came only a day after SilaS released his full 13-track album, "The Day I Died," which is currently available for purchase at dear-silas.com. The official release party and concert for the album is Friday, March 11, at Martin's Restaurant & Bar (214 S. State St.). For more information, find the event on Facebook.
